## Tuning the Ferrowick SFTP Drop

If your plugin polls the Ferrowick partner drop too aggressively, their gateway will throttle you and everyone's syncs slow down. Most authors never need to touch these knobs, but if Marlbeck Logistics pushes bigger batches your way, bump the batch window before anything else. The defaults we ship with are listed below.

tuning constants:
RATE_LIMITS = {
    "zorael": 1,
    "druwyn": 10,
}

Subject: Pricing experiment live on Gatewell

Team, the ticket-pricing experiment for the Gatewell box office is now live at 10% traffic. Variant B applies demand-based rounding; control is unchanged. Config lives in the pricing-flags repo, branch experiment/round-v2. Future maintainers: the holdout group must not be resized mid-run. Rollback is a single flag flip. The deployed build is identified below.

session token of kagup-hahaf = htk3_2b8

## Changelog — Catalog cache defaults changed

As of release 12.4, the Mercantia catalog service no longer invalidates cache entries on every SKU write. Invalidation now batches on a short interval, which cut origin load by roughly a third in staging without observable staleness complaints. Please review dashboards after rollout. The new defaults shipped are as follows.

config for bahof-tahaf:
WENDOR_LOG_LEVEL=debug
WENDOR_METRICS_HOST=metrics.wendor.lumiclabs.internal
WENDOR_POOL_SIZE=4

When reviewing changes to the Thimbleforge slimming pipeline, verify the reviewer account still holds registry access. If the account locks during verification, use the recovery console rather than requesting a new credential, since rebuilds depend on the existing signing identity. Authentication there requires the team recovery passphrase, which is currently:

recovery phrase for fajef-tagaf: ulaeth-tamvan-sorwyn-kaseth-sorir